The commit being fixed introduced the different format
for the transmitting descriptor multi-packet session for
ConnectX-4LX. The session was assumed always opened if
not-inlinable packet was encountered. The patch checks
whether the inline multi-packet is opened and it allows
to proceed with normal packets (non inlined) successfully.

Fixes: 82a506b404b0 ("net/mlx5: fix the legacy multi packet write session")
